Diestramima longzhouensis Zhu & Shi sp. nov.
Figs 2 View Figure 2 , 3 A, B View Figure 3
Material examined.
Holotype: China • ♂,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region, Longzhou County, Zhubu Town , 16. VII. 2021, Meng An leg. Paratype: China • 1 ♀,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region, Longzhou County, Nonggang , 22.4649 ° N, 106.9591 ° E, alt. 260 m, 16. VI. 2024, Hao Xu leg. GoogleMaps
Other material.
China • 1 ♂,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region, Dahua County, Yalong Town, Hongri Village , 23.9918 ° N, 107.7900 ° E, alt. 700 m, 20. VII. 2024, Yueting Duan leg. GoogleMaps
Diagnosis.
The new species can be easily distinguished from congeneric known species by the shape of the seventh abdominal tergite and the paraproct of male. Posteromedian process of the seventh abdominal tergite of male long, paralleled on both sides, apical half slightly curved downwards, apical area with a notch. Male paraproct digitiform, apex obtusely rounded.
Description.
Male. Body larger than congeneric known species. Fastigium verticis with 2 conical tubercles, apices drawn together, obtusely rounded, pointing forwards. Eyes ovoid, protruding forwards; median ocellus oval, located between antennal sockets, lateral ocelli nearly circular, situated on lateral surface of basal rostral tubercles. Apical segment of maxillary palp obviously longer than subapical one, apex inflated, globular. Pronotum broad, anterior margin of disc straight, posterior margin arcuate; lateral lobe longer than high, ventral margin arc-shaped. Mesonotum and metanotum short, posterior margin of mesonotum arcuate, posterior margin of metanotum straight. Fore coxa with 1 small spine; femur unarmed on ventral surface, internal genicular lobe with 1 small spine, external genicular lobe with 1 long spine; tibia with 2 inner spines and 2 outer spines on ventral surface, apex with 1 outer spine on dorsal surface and 1 pair of spines on ventral surface, between the paired ventral spines with 1 small spine. Middle femur unarmed on ventral surface, internal and external genicular lobes with 1 long spine respectively; tibia with 2 inner spines and 2 outer spines on ventral surface, apex with 1 pair of dorsal spines and 1 pair of ventral spines, between the paired ventral spines with 1 small spine. Hind femur with 15–17 inner spines and 6–9 outer spines on ventral surface, internal genicular lobe with 1 small spine, external genicular lobe unarmed; tibia with 38 or 39 inner spines and 39–41 outer spines on dorsal surface, subapex with 1 pair of dorsal spines, apex with 1 pair of dorsal spines and 2 pairs of ventral spines, intero-dorsal spine slightly shorter than hind basitarsus; hind basitarsus with 4 dorsal spines. Posterior margin of sixth abdominal tergite straight. Posteromedian process of seventh abdominal tergite long, paralleled on both sides, apical half slightly curved downwards, apical area with a notch. Paraproct digitiform, apex obtusely rounded. Cercus narrow, conical, apex acute. Genitalia with 8 membranous lobes, apical area of dorso-median narrower than basal area, dorso-lateral lobes nearly equal to dorso-median lobe, ventro-lateral lobes divided into 2 lobes, ventro-median lobe short, apical area with a notch. Subgenital plate transverse and broad, posterior margin truncated. Female. Appearance is similar to male. Posterior margin of seventh abdominal tergite with a small process. Ovipositor narrow and long, slightly Curved upwards, dorsal margin smooth, apical areas of ventral margin denticulate. Subgenital plate triangular, apex rounded.
Coloration. Body yellowish-brown. Face with 4 longitudinal black stripes. Fore and mid femora with ring-like black stripes, basal half of hind femur with penniform brown stripes.
Measurements (mm). Body length: ♂ 31.04–31.34, ♀ 34.92; length of pronotum: ♂ 8.30–8.70, ♀ 9.54; length of fore femur: ♂ 21.24–21.38, ♀ 22.50; length of hind femur: ♂ 41.04–43.82, ♀ 44.12; length of hind tibia: ♂ 47.36–48.82, ♀ 51.3; length of hind basitarsus: ♂ 8.54–8.80, ♀ 9.56; length of ovipositor: 30.24.
Etymology.
The name of the new species derives from the type locality.
Distribution.
Guangxi (Longzhou County, Dahua County).
